基于MQTT协议云平台的Modbus转MQTT网关

电子说

1.3w人已加入

描述

钡铼Modbus转MQTT网关BL100是一款高性能、高性价比的物联网网关,它支持将Modbus协议(包括Modbus RTU和Modbus TCP)的数据转换为MQTT协议的数据格式,从而实现设备数据的上传和云端控制指令的下发,让设备能够与基于MQTT协议的云平台进行通信,实现数据的实时传输和远程监控。

网关功能特点

协议转换:BL100网关能够将Modbus协议的数据转换为MQTT协议的数据,支持Modbus Slave和Modbus Master,可扩展多达320个数据点的数据采集。

网络通信:支持4G全网通,不受距离限制,任何地方都可使用,且具备较高的数据传输速率,满足工业现场对数据实时性的要求。

安全可靠:支持数据密钥加密,确保数据传输过程中的安全性。同时,网关还具备防反接、ESD防护、浪涌防护等功能,能够在恶劣的工业环境中稳定运行,保障数据的完整性和可靠性。

易于配置:钡铼提供直观易用的配置软件,用户只需通过简单的几步操作,即可完成网关与设备的连接、数据点的配置以及云平台的对接。

远程管理:支持远程升级功能,方便用户进行远程管理。

MQTT

二、MQTT的应用

MQTT协议中有三种身份:发布者(Publish)、代理(Broker)(服务器)、订阅者(Subscribe)。其中,消息的发布者和订阅者都是客户端,消息代理是服务器,消息发布者可以同时是订阅者。

当设备发布I/O点数据时:

MQTT

用户控制设备时即为:

MQTT

客户端配置:

只需要输入序列号即可(以MQTT平台为例)

MQTT

创建设备和数据点:

MQTT

读写标识设置,从机标识 统一为REG开头加映射寄存器地址:

MQTT

数据查看和指令下发:

云平台可以向BL100网关发送指令,通过MQTT协议下发给Modbus设备。

MQTT

BL100还支持客户自定义云平台配置,自定义支持MODBUS RTU、MOBUDS TCP 和MQTT协议。具体步骤如下:

​(1)设置好串口模式

(2)建立从机设备数据点后

(3)配置自定义平台参数

MQTT

注:蜂窝网设置-选择其他平台-选择通信协议-服务器域名端口-写入配置。

四、应用

连接传感器、执行器等各种工业设备,实现数据的实时采集、实时监控和远程控制。

1.通过Modbus协议采集三菱PLC数据

MQTT

2.工厂气体监测

MQTT

3.化工厂气体传感器数据采集

MQTT

4.养殖设备的数据采集

MQTT

五、短信功能

本设备支持通过短信指令远程设置、查询、控制等操作,以下为注意事项:

1.可编辑短信指令修改密码,保证使用安全;

2. 短信指令中的“密码”是指设备密码,直接输入密码即可;

3. 短信指令中的“+”号不作为短信内容,请不要添加任何空格或其他字符;

4. 短信指令必须区分大写英文字母;

5. 如果密码输入正确,指令输入错误, 主机将返回短信:“指令格式错误,请确认此时请检查中英输入法或大小写是否正确;

6. 如果密码输入错误,则不返回任何信息;

7. 主机收到短信指令后将返回确认短信, 如没有返回信息,请检查密码是否正确以及信号是否正常。

MQTT

BL100是一款基于4G全网通的MODBUS转MQTT网关设备,支持MODBUS RTU、MODBUS TCP、MQTT、阿里云、华为云、金鸽云和自定义平台以及透明传输功能,方便用户快速接入第三方服务器或云平台和SCADA。

审核编辑 黄宇

打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分